クラス
java.security.cert.CertificateExceptionの使用
パッケージ
説明
このパッケージは、
jarsigner
ツールで使用される署名メカニズムを定義するために使用されるインタフェースとクラスで構成されています。セキュリティ・フレームワークのクラスとインタフェースを提供します。
証明書、証明書失効リスト(CRL)、証明書パスを解析および管理するためのクラスとインタフェースを提供します。
セキュア・ソケット・パッケージのクラスを提供します。
-
com.sun.jarsignerでのCertificateExceptionの使用
修飾子と型メソッド説明abstract byte[]
ContentSigner.generateSignedData(ContentSignerParameters parameters, boolean omitContent, boolean applyTimestamp)
削除予定のため非推奨: このAPI要素は、将来のバージョンで削除される可能性があります。PKCS#7署名付きデータ・メッセージを生成します。 -
java.securityでのCertificateExceptionの使用
修飾子と型メソッド説明abstract void
KeyStoreSpi.engineLoad(InputStream stream, char[] password)
指定された入力ストリームからキーストアをロードします。void
KeyStoreSpi.engineLoad(KeyStore.LoadStoreParameter param)
指定されたKeyStore.LoadStoreParameter
を使用してキーストアをロードします。abstract void
KeyStoreSpi.engineStore(OutputStream stream, char[] password)
指定された出力ストリームにこのキーストアを格納し、指定されたパスワードでその整合性を保護します。void
KeyStoreSpi.engineStore(KeyStore.LoadStoreParameter param)
指定されたKeyStore.LoadStoreParmeter
を使用してこのキーストアを格納します。static KeyStore
KeyStore.getInstance(File file, char[] password)
適切なキーストア型のロードされたキーストア・オブジェクトを返します。static KeyStore
KeyStore.getInstance(File file, KeyStore.LoadStoreParameter param)
適切なキーストア型のロードされたキーストア・オブジェクトを返します。void
KeyStore.load(InputStream stream, char[] password)
指定された入力ストリームからこのキーストアをロードします。void
KeyStore.load(KeyStore.LoadStoreParameter param)
指定されたLoadStoreParameter
を使用してこのキーストアをロードします。void
KeyStore.store(OutputStream stream, char[] password)
指定された出力ストリームにこのキーストアを格納し、指定されたパスワードでその整合性を保護します。void
KeyStore.store(KeyStore.LoadStoreParameter param)
指定されたLoadStoreParameter
を使用してこのキーストアを格納します。 -
java.security.certでのCertificateExceptionの使用
修飾子と型クラス説明class
証明書のエンコード例外です。class
証明書の期限切れの例外です。class
証明書がまだ有効ではないことを示す例外です。class
証明書構文解析例外です。class
X.509証明書が取り消されたことを示す例外です。修飾子と型メソッド説明abstract Certificate
CertificateFactorySpi.engineGenerateCertificate(InputStream inStream)
証明書オブジェクトを生成し、入力ストリームinStream
から読み込まれたデータで初期化します。abstract Collection<? extends Certificate>
CertificateFactorySpi.engineGenerateCertificates(InputStream inStream)
指定された入力ストリームinStream
から読み込まれた証明書のコレクション・ビュー(空の場合もある)を返します。CertificateFactorySpi.engineGenerateCertPath(InputStream inStream)
CertPath
オブジェクトを生成し、InputStream
であるinStreamから読み込まれたデータで初期化します。CertificateFactorySpi.engineGenerateCertPath(InputStream inStream, String encoding)
CertPath
オブジェクトを生成し、InputStream
であるinStreamから読み込まれたデータで初期化します。CertificateFactorySpi.engineGenerateCertPath(List<? extends Certificate> certificates)
CertPath
オブジェクトを生成し、Certificate
のList
で初期化します。CertificateFactory.generateCertificate(InputStream inStream)
証明書オブジェクトを生成し、入力ストリームinStream
から読み込まれたデータで初期化します。Collection<? extends Certificate>
CertificateFactory.generateCertificates(InputStream inStream)
指定された入力ストリームinStream
から読み込まれた証明書のコレクション・ビュー(空の場合もある)を返します。CertificateFactory.generateCertPath(InputStream inStream)
CertPath
オブジェクトを生成し、InputStream
であるinStreamから読み込まれたデータで初期化します。CertificateFactory.generateCertPath(InputStream inStream, String encoding)
CertPath
オブジェクトを生成し、InputStream
であるinStreamから読み込まれたデータで初期化します。CertificateFactory.generateCertPath(List<? extends Certificate> certificates)
CertPath
オブジェクトを生成し、Certificate
のList
で初期化します。static CertificateFactory
CertificateFactory.getInstance(String type)
指定されたタイプの証明書を実装する証明書ファクトリ・オブジェクトを返します。static CertificateFactory
CertificateFactory.getInstance(String type, String provider)
指定されたタイプの証明書ファクトリ・オブジェクトを返します。static CertificateFactory
CertificateFactory.getInstance(String type, Provider provider)
指定されたタイプの証明書ファクトリ・オブジェクトを返します。abstract void
指定された公開キーに対応する非公開キーを使って、この証明書が署名されたことを検証します。abstract void
指定された公開キーに対応する非公開キーを使って、この証明書が署名されたことを検証します。void
指定された公開キーに対応する非公開キーを使って、この証明書が署名されたことを検証します。void
指定された公開キーに対応する非公開キーを使って、この証明書が署名されたことを検証します。 -
javax.net.sslでのCertificateExceptionの使用
修飾子と型メソッド説明abstract void
X509ExtendedTrustManager.checkClientTrusted(X509Certificate[] chain, String authType, Socket socket)
ピアから部分的または完全な証明書チェーンが提供された場合に、認証タイプとSSLパラメータに基づいて証明書パスを構築して検証します。abstract void
X509ExtendedTrustManager.checkClientTrusted(X509Certificate[] chain, String authType, SSLEngine engine)
ピアから部分的または完全な証明書チェーンが提供された場合に、認証タイプとSSLパラメータに基づいて証明書パスを構築して検証します。void
X509TrustManager.checkClientTrusted(X509Certificate[] chain, String authType)
ピアから提出された一部のまたは完全な証明書チェーンを使用して、信頼できるルートへの証明書パスを構築し、認証タイプに基づいてクライアントSSL認証を検証できるかどうか、信頼できるかどうかを返します。abstract void
X509ExtendedTrustManager.checkServerTrusted(X509Certificate[] chain, String authType, Socket socket)
ピアから部分的または完全な証明書チェーンが提供された場合に、認証タイプとSSLパラメータに基づいて証明書パスを構築して検証します。abstract void
X509ExtendedTrustManager.checkServerTrusted(X509Certificate[] chain, String authType, SSLEngine engine)
ピアから部分的または完全な証明書チェーンが提供された場合に、認証タイプとSSLパラメータに基づいて証明書パスを構築して検証します。void
X509TrustManager.checkServerTrusted(X509Certificate[] chain, String authType)
ピアから提出された一部のまたは完全な証明書チェーンを使用して、信頼できるルートへの証明書パスを構築し、認証タイプに基づいてサーバーSSL認証を検証できるかどうか、また信頼できるかどうかを返します。